Q: Is 27,733,371 a Prime Number?
A: No, 27,733,371 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 27733371 can be evenly divided by 1 3 83 127 249 381 877 2,631 10,541 31,623 72,791 111,379 218,373 334,137 9,244,457 and 27,733,371, with no remainder.
Since 27,733,371 cannot be divided by just 1 and 27,733,371, it is not a prime number.
